The Master of Engineering (.master-of-engineering) is a graduate-level academic degree focused on advanced engineering principles, practical skills, and specialized knowledge in various engineering disciplines. It is designed to prepare students for professional roles, leadership positions, or further research in engineering fields.

Key Features

  • Specialized coursework in various engineering domains such as civil, mechanical, electrical, or computer engineering
  • Emphasis on practical application and industry readiness
  • Opportunities for capstone projects or internships
  • Typically requires prior undergraduate degree in engineering or related field
  • May include thesis or project work demonstrating applied engineering skills
  • Can be completed full-time or part-time depending on the program
